Essay on The Energy Star Home
The Energy Star Home
The Energy Star label is awarded to products that promote energy efficiency. New homes have been
included in the Energy Star Program. Energy Star products must be at least 30% more energy
efficient than current regulations demand. The same energy requirements apply to the Energy Star
Home as well. Such areas on a home that are targeted for improvement include: framing, ducts,
windows, insulation, and HVAC. Although, the energy star program includes appliances and
electronics, when applying the program to a home, only structural improvements are taken into
consideration. It is possible for a home to receive an Energy Star Label but at the same time be
filled with non energy star appliances. Older homes can ... Show more content on Helpwriting.net ...
New energy star homes will have a label on the breaker box stating that the home has undergone a
third party evaluation. This evaluation ensures that the home either meets or exceeds energy star
requirements. The Home Energy Rating System, or HERS, scoring is how a home is ranked
based on energy efficiency. The HERS works on a 100 point system, with a score of 80 for a
house that meets the minimum requirements of the Model Energy Code. Each point on the HERS
scale corresponds to a 5% increase in efficiency meaning that a minimum score of 86 is needed for a
home to receive an energy star label.
There is another possibility for builders known as the Builder Option Packages, or BOPs. For the
purpose of BOPs, the US has been divided into 19 climate zones. Each climate zone has construction
specifications that include performance levels for the thermal envelope, insulation, windows,
orientation, HVAC systems, and water heating efficiency. A home built to BOP specs is not rated
by the HERS system but still is subject to third party verification. BOP homes either pass or fail as
energy star homes.

Methicillin Resistant Staphylococcus Aureus Essay
Methicillin Resistant Staphylococcus Aureus Staphylococcus aureus is an important and common
pathogen in humans. It is found in the nose or on the skin of many healthy, asymptomatic persons
(i.e., carriers) and can cause infections with clinical manifestations ranging from pustules to sepsis
and death. Most transmission occurs through the contaminated hands of a person infected with or
carrying S. aureus. MRSA infections frequently are encountered in health care settings (Lowy, 1998).
A common cause of blood stream infections, pneumonia, endocarditits, skin and soft tissue
infections, and bone and joint infections, S. aureus infection is often associated with significant
morbidity and mortality. S. aureus is well adapted to the... Show more content on Helpwriting.net ...
Studies have shown that the rate at which MRSA colonizes and infects patients is significantly
correlated with the amount and nature of the antibiotics prescribed in clinics (van Belkum, 2001).
Cookson (2002) wrote that although community onset MRSA infections have been reported
recently, little is known about their epidemiology or prevalence of carriage. Community outbreaks
have occurred among injection drug users; aboriginals in Canada, New Zealand, and Australia;
Native Americans/Alaska Natives in the United States; and players of close contact sports.
Reported most commonly have been uncomplicated skin infections; however, community
acquired MRSA infections can be severe In his article, Cookson refers to a Center for Disease
Control report of a 1999 outbreak of community acquired MRSA in which four children in
Minnesota and North Dakota died (Center for Disease Control, 1999). Disease transmission can
occur easily among inmates at correctional facilities, where skin or soft tissue infections are
recognized problems. Close contact among inmates may place them at increased risk for
transmission of skin colonizing or skin infecting organisms. To prevent skin disease, all inmates
should practice good personal hygiene, including daily showers, should avoid touching wounds or
drainage of others and should have access to sinks and plain soap. Personnel that

The Involvement Of Boko Haram
Intimidation is a strategy aimed at convincing the population that the government is too weak to stop
them and thus, forces the populous to comply as the terrorist organization wishes. This strategy has
been utilized to aide recruitment. Boko Haram began to receive attention in 2003 when it launched
attacks against police stations. The organization continued to attackpolice stations for a few years,
primarily to steal arms and ammunition, but also because they understood that these were targets
with high success rates. Not only did these targets provide weapons for Boko Haram, but it also
increased their recruitment, due to the government s inability to suppress the attacks. This strategy
proved that the group was strong enough to repress the government and work towards achieving a
goal of a traditional Muslim society (Elkaim).
Historically, kidnapping has shown to provide significant financial resources for perpetrators.
Furthermore, unlike hostage taking, does not limit the perpetrators options, is generally not
public, and compels the third party to act in their favor. This is a strategy often utilized,
successfully, by Boko Haram. The U.S. has estimated that they have received nearly 1 million a
year from ransoms (threat report). Kidnapping is not only used as a financial mechanism for Boko
Haram, but rather a strategy to advance their goals in all areas. It has been over two years and most
